What is Global Biobutanol Market?

The Global Biobutanol Market is an emerging sector within the renewable energy and chemical industries, focusing on the production and utilization of biobutanol, a type of alcohol derived from biomass. Biobutanol is gaining attention due to its potential as a sustainable alternative to traditional fossil fuels and its versatility in various industrial applications. Unlike ethanol, biobutanol has a higher energy content and can be blended with gasoline at higher concentrations without requiring modifications to existing engines. This makes it an attractive option for reducing greenhouse gas emissions and enhancing energy security. The market is driven by increasing environmental concerns, government policies promoting renewable energy, and advancements in biotechnological processes that improve the efficiency and cost-effectiveness of biobutanol production. As industries seek to transition towards more sustainable practices, the demand for biobutanol is expected to grow, offering opportunities for innovation and investment in this promising field. The market's growth is also supported by collaborations between research institutions and companies aiming to optimize production methods and expand the range of feedstocks used in biobutanol synthesis. Overall, the Global Biobutanol Market represents a significant step towards a more sustainable and diversified energy landscape.

Bio N-butanol, Bio Isobutanol in the Global Biobutanol Market:

Bio N-butanol and Bio Isobutanol are two primary types of biobutanol that play crucial roles in the Global Biobutanol Market. Bio N-butanol is a four-carbon alcohol that is produced through the fermentation of biomass, such as corn, sugarcane, or agricultural residues. It is known for its high energy content and compatibility with existing fuel infrastructure, making it a viable alternative to traditional gasoline. Bio N-butanol can be used as a direct fuel or blended with gasoline to improve fuel efficiency and reduce emissions. Its applications extend beyond the energy sector, as it is also used as an industrial solvent in the production of paints, coatings, and adhesives. The versatility of Bio N-butanol makes it a valuable commodity in various industries, driving its demand in the global market. On the other hand, Bio Isobutanol is an isomer of butanol with a slightly different molecular structure. It is produced using similar fermentation processes but offers distinct advantages in certain applications. Bio Isobutanol is particularly valued for its use as a feedstock in the production of isobutylene, a key component in the manufacture of synthetic rubber and other chemicals. Its lower volatility and higher octane rating compared to ethanol make it an attractive option for blending with gasoline, enhancing engine performance and reducing emissions. The production of Bio Isobutanol is supported by advancements in genetic engineering and fermentation technology, which have improved yields and reduced production costs. Both Bio N-butanol and Bio Isobutanol contribute to the diversification of the biobutanol market, offering sustainable alternatives to fossil-based chemicals and fuels. The development of these bio-based alcohols aligns with global efforts to reduce carbon footprints and transition towards a circular economy. As research and development efforts continue to optimize production processes and expand the range of feedstocks, the potential applications of Bio N-butanol and Bio Isobutanol are expected to grow, further solidifying their positions in the global market. The increasing demand for renewable chemicals and fuels, coupled with supportive government policies, is likely to drive the expansion of the Global Biobutanol Market, creating opportunities for innovation and investment in this dynamic sector.

Biofuel, Industrial Solvent, Others in the Global Biobutanol Market:

The Global Biobutanol Market finds its usage in various areas, including biofuel, industrial solvent, and other applications, each contributing to the market's growth and diversification. In the biofuel sector, biobutanol is gaining traction as a sustainable alternative to traditional fossil fuels. Its higher energy content and compatibility with existing fuel infrastructure make it an attractive option for blending with gasoline, enhancing fuel efficiency and reducing greenhouse gas emissions. Biobutanol can be used in internal combustion engines without requiring significant modifications, making it a practical choice for transitioning towards renewable energy sources. The use of biobutanol as a biofuel aligns with global efforts to reduce reliance on fossil fuels and mitigate climate change, driving its demand in the market. In the industrial solvent sector, biobutanol is valued for its effectiveness in dissolving a wide range of substances, making it a versatile component in the production of paints, coatings, adhesives, and inks. Its low volatility and high boiling point make it an ideal choice for applications requiring slow evaporation rates and improved surface finish. The use of biobutanol as an industrial solvent supports the shift towards greener and more sustainable chemical processes, as it is derived from renewable biomass sources. This aligns with the growing demand for eco-friendly products and practices in various industries, further boosting the market for biobutanol. Beyond biofuel and industrial solvent applications, biobutanol is also used in other areas, such as the production of plasticizers, pharmaceuticals, and personal care products. Its versatility and compatibility with various chemical processes make it a valuable ingredient in the synthesis of a wide range of products. The use of biobutanol in these applications supports the development of sustainable and bio-based alternatives to traditional petrochemical products, contributing to the circular economy and reducing environmental impact. As industries continue to seek sustainable solutions and reduce their carbon footprints, the demand for biobutanol in these diverse applications is expected to grow, driving the expansion of the Global Biobutanol Market. The market's growth is further supported by advancements in biotechnological processes and government policies promoting renewable energy and sustainable practices, creating opportunities for innovation and investment in this promising sector.

Global Biobutanol Market Outlook:

The outlook for the Global Biobutanol Market indicates significant growth potential in the coming years. In 2024, the market was valued at approximately US$ 1.4 million, and it is projected to reach an estimated size of US$ 5.7 million by 2031, reflecting a robust compound annual growth rate (CAGR) of 23.0% during the forecast period. This impressive growth is driven by increasing demand for sustainable and renewable energy sources, as well as the versatility of biobutanol in various industrial applications. Gevo, one of the largest manufacturers of biobutanol globally, holds a substantial market share of about 80%, highlighting its dominant position in the industry. The company's leadership is attributed to its advanced production technologies and strategic partnerships, which have enabled it to meet the growing demand for biobutanol effectively. North America emerges as the leading region in the global biobutanol market, accounting for approximately 80% of the global share. This dominance is supported by favorable government policies promoting renewable energy, a well-established infrastructure for biofuel production, and a strong focus on research and development in the region. The market's growth is further bolstered by collaborations between industry players and research institutions, aiming to optimize production processes and expand the range of feedstocks used in biobutanol synthesis. As the market continues to evolve, the Global Biobutanol Market presents significant opportunities for innovation and investment, contributing to a more sustainable and diversified energy landscape.
